GitHub Vulnerability Alerts
CVE-2018-20676
In Bootstrap before 3.4.0, XSS is possible in the tooltip data-viewport attribute.
CVE-2018-20677
In Bootstrap before 3.4.0, XSS is possible in the affix configuration target property.
CVE-2019-8331

In Bootstrap 2.x from 2.0.4, 3.x before 3.4.0 and 4.x-beta before 4.0.0-beta.2, XSS is possible in the data-target attribute. Note that this is a different vulnerability than CVE-2018-14041.
See https://blog.getbootstrap.com/2018/12/13/bootstrap-3-4-0/ for more info.
CVE-2018-14042
In Bootstrap starting in version 2.3.0 and prior to versions 3.4.0 and 4.1.2, XSS is possible in the data-container property of tooltip. This is similar to CVE-2018-14041.
CVE-2018-14040
In Bootstrap starting in version 2.3.0 and prior to 3.4.0, as well as 4.x before 4.1.2, XSS is possible in the collapse data-parent attribute.
CVE-2024-6485
A security vulnerability has been discovered in bootstrap that could enable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) attacks. The vulnerability is associated with the data-loading-text attribute within the button plugin. This vulnerability can be exploited by injecting malicious JavaScript code into the attribute, which would then be executed when the button's loading state is triggered.
